Ingredients for Delicious Air Fryer Parmesan Mushrooms

Okay, here’s what you’ll need for these little bites of heaven. Make sure your cream cheese is nice and soft so it mixes up easily! It makes a world of difference.

  • 16 whole button mushrooms, stems removed (I usually pick medium-sized ones for this)
  • 1/2 cup cream cheese, softened (leave it out on the counter for about 30 minutes)
  • 1/3 cup grated parmesan cheese, divided (the good stuff makes a difference!)
  • 1/4 cup shredded mozzarella cheese (for that extra cheesy pull!)
  • 2 cloves garlic, finely minced (or use garlic powder in a pinch!)
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ped (or 1 teaspoon dried if that’s what you have)
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ons breadcrumbs (panko work great for extra crunch!)

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Air Fryer Parmesan Mushrooms

Step 1: First things first, let’s get that air fryer preheated! You’ll want to set it to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. While it heats up, take your mushrooms, give them a gentle clean (no soaking!), and carefully pop out the stems. You can save those for another recipe, like a stock! Then, pat the mushroom caps super dry with a paper towel. This is a secret weapon for getting that topping nice and crispy. Trust me on this! Step 2: Now for the yummy filling! Grab a medium bowl and toss in your softened cream cheese, about half of your grated parmesan (save the rest for later!), the shredded mozzarella, the minced garlic, fresh parsley, salt, and pepper. Give it a good mix with a fork or a small spatula until everything is creamy and well combined. It should smell amazing already!

Step 3: Time to stuff those caps! Take heaping spoonfuls of that cheesy mixture and gently press it into each mushroom cavity. Don’t be shy – fill ’em up! You want a nice mound of deliciousness on top of each one.

Step 4: Here comes the finishing touch for that perfect crunch! In a tiny little bowl, mix together the remaining parmesan cheese with the breadcrumbs. Sprinkle this fabulous mixture right over the top of each filled mushroom. This is what gives you that lovely golden, crispy exterior.

Step 5: Carefully arrange your stuffed mushrooms in a single layer in your air fryer basket. You don’t want them piled on top of each other, or they won’t get that nice crisp. If you have a lot, you might need to do this in a couple of batches, which is totally fine! Pop them in and cook for about 8 to 10 minutes. Keep an eye on them – you’re looking for the mushrooms to be tender and the topping to be golden brown and bubbly. They cook fast!

Step 6: Once they’re done, carefully remove the mushrooms from the air fryer basket. They’ll be hot, so use tongs or a spatula! Let them cool just a tiny bit before serving, though I know it’s hard to wait. These are best served warm and fresh!

Storing and Reheating Your Air Fryer Parmesan Mushrooms

Got leftovers? Lucky you! Store any leftover air fryer parmesan mushrooms in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Honestly, though, they’re best fresh, so I try not to make too many extras. If you’re meal prepping, just make them and store them. When you’re ready to reheat, honestly, I find the air fryer or a toaster oven works best to get that topping crispy again. Just pop them in at around 350°F for about 5 minutes until they’re heated through and a little crisp. Microwaving can make them a bit soggy, and nobody wants that!

Frequently Asked Questions About Air Fryer Parmesan Mushrooms

Can I use different types of mushrooms?

You can definitely try other mushrooms like cremini, but button mushrooms are usually the best because they have that perfect little cup shape for holding the filling. Make sure to size them similarly if you mix and match!

What if I don’t have an air fryer? Can I bake these?

Absolutely! If you don’t have an air fryer, you can bake these in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) on a baking sheet for about 15-20 minutes, or until golden brown and bubbly. The topping might not get quite as crispy as in the air fryer, but they’ll still be delicious!

My filling seems a little runny. What did I do wrong?

No worries! If your cream cheese wasn’t quite soft enough, it can be a bit firmer. Just keep mixing! Or, if it’s still a bit loose, add a tiny bit more breadcrumbs or parmesan to the filling mixture. It should be thick enough to hold its shape when spooned into the mushroom caps.

Air Fryer Parmesan Mushrooms

  • Author: Jordan Bell
  • Total Time: 20 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

Crispy, cheesy air fryer mushrooms with garlic herb flavor, perfect as an appetizer or snack.


Ingredients

  • 16 whole button mushrooms, stems removed
  • 1/2 cup cream cheese, softened
  • 1/3 cup grated parmesan cheese, divided
  • 1/4 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 2 cloves garlic, finely min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ons breadcrumbs


Instructions

  1. Preheat your air fryer to 375 degrees Fahrenheit.
  2. Clean the mushrooms and remove the stems to create space for the filling. Pat them dry thoroughly.
  3. In a bowl, mix the cream cheese, half of the parmesan cheese, mozzarella cheese, garlic, parsley, salt, and black pepper until smooth.
  4. Spoon the filling into each mushroom cap, pressing gently to fill.
  5. In a small bowl, combine the remaining parmesan cheese with breadcrumbs. Sprinkle this mixture over the filled mushrooms.
  6. Place the mushrooms in a single layer in the air fryer basket.
  7. Cook for 8 to 10 minutes until the mushrooms are tender and the tops are golden and slightly crisp.
  8. Remove carefully and let cool slightly before serving.

Notes

  • Do not overcrowd the air fryer to ensure even cooking and a crispy topping.
